How to Start a Model Railway: Beginner

WebApr 10, 2024 · Step 1: Decide on a Scale. The first step is to decide on the scale of your model railway. The scale determines the size of the trains and the track, as well as the space you’ll need to build your layout. Popular scales include HO, N, and O, but there are many others to choose from. The … WebMay 3, 2024 · Model railway baseboards consist of flat pieces of wood usually mounted on legs which provide a base on which the layout resides. They form what is essentially a custom built dedicated table for a model railway. They are the starting point for placing track, building scenery and integrating electrics.

WebMar 4, 2024 · It's worth bearing in mind that it's not just the underlay that causes the noise, baseboard construction does as well. If you make it like a box then it will amplify the noise of the train on the track.
